Common Situations That Trigger a Sampling Call
If any of these describe your situation — you need sampling, not guesswork.
Concrete cutting or jackhammering
OSHA Table 1 task, initial exposure assessment required.
Abrasive blasting or tuck-pointing
PBZ sampling documents exposure vs. OSHA AL/PEL.
Adjacent demolition in occupied building
Area sampling confirms no silica infiltration into occupied spaces.
OSHA citation or inspection response
Documented record demonstrates compliance level at time of inspection.
Pre-demolition bulk characterization
Silica % content required for exposure assessment before work begins.
Recurring drilling or grinding operations
Quarterly or periodic monitoring for ongoing construction or industrial work.
